[slime-cvs] CVS slime

CVS User jgarcia jgarcia at common-lisp.net
Tue Sep 28 21:46:02 UTC 2010


Update of /project/slime/cvsroot/slime
In directory cl-net:/tmp/cvs-serv17844

Modified Files:
	swank-ecl.lisp 
Log Message:
frame-decode-env did not ignore FLET bindings in bytecodes environments.


--- /project/slime/cvsroot/slime/swank-ecl.lisp	2010/03/19 12:32:30	1.66
+++ /project/slime/cvsroot/slime/swank-ecl.lisp	2010/09/28 21:46:02	1.67
@@ -442,7 +442,7 @@
         (blocks '())
         (variables '()))
     (setf frame (si::decode-ihs-env (second frame)))
-    (dolist (record frame)
+    (dolist (record (remove-if-not #'consp frame))
       (let* ((record0 (car record))
 	     (record1 (cdr record)))
 	(cond ((or (symbolp record0) (stringp record0))





More information about the slime-cvs mailing list